La Constitución de Estados Unidos (The U.S. Constitution)
Author: Bray Jacobson
Publisher: Gareth Stevens Publishing LLLP
ISBN: 1538249642
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: es
Pages : 32
Book Description
The highest law in the United States isn't written in modern English. Yet students are expected to know and understand much of what it says, as well as facts about how and why it was written. Readers are presented with the most important points of the history of the Constitution and its contents in this book. The main content gives simple explanations of important social studies curriculum topics, from the compromises needed to write the Constitution to the Bill of Rights. Fact boxes, a concluding timeline, and historical images offer readers even more detail needed for a full overview of the document.

Thomas Jefferson no firmó la Constitución (Thomas Jefferson Didn't Sign the Constitution)
Author: Barbara M. Linde
Publisher: Gareth Stevens Publishing LLLP
ISBN: 1538253917
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: es
Pages : 65
Book Description
When many think of the Constitution, they think of the Founding Fathers: Thomas Jefferson, John Adams, Benjamin Franklin...but neither Jefferson nor Adams even signed it. Facts like this will surprise readers, while further information will enlighten them about both the crucial document called the U.S. Constitution as well as about its creation and ratification. This essential volume is a significant addition to any elementary social studies collection.

La Constitución de Estados Unidos (U.S. Constitution)
Author: Kristen Rajczak Nelson
Publisher: The Rosen Publishing Group, Inc
ISBN: 1508151784
Category : Juvenile Nonfiction
Languages : es
Pages : 34
Book Description
How has the U.S. Constitution stayed relevant even though the world has changed so much since it was written? Readers discover the answer as they learn fascinating facts about the document that set up the U.S. government as we know it today. The informative main text is presented alongside helpful graphic organizers and detailed sidebars. Readers also learn about the U.S. Constitution by exploring carefully selected primary sources. They even get to study images of the original document itself. This creative approach to American history allows readers to see familiar social studies curriculum topics in an engaging, new light.
